junit常用的注解有哪些
小億
99
2023-11-27 18:28:08
JUnit常用的注解有:
- @Test:用于標注測試方法,表示該方法是一個測試方法。
- @Before:用于標注在測試方法之前執行的方法,每個測試方法都會執行一次。
- @After:用于標注在測試方法之后執行的方法,每個測試方法都會執行一次。
- @BeforeClass:用于標注在所有測試方法之前執行的方法,只會執行一次。
- @AfterClass:用于標注在所有測試方法之后執行的方法,只會執行一次。
- @Ignore:用于標注測試方法,表示該方法暫時不執行。
- @RunWith:用于指定測試類的運行器,可以自定義運行器。
- @Rule:用于指定測試類中使用的規則,例如Timeout和ExpectedException等。
- @Parameters:用于指定參數化測試方法的參數來源。
- @RunWith(Parameterized.class):用于指定參數化測試類的運行器。
- @SuiteClasses:用于指定測試套件中包含的測試類。
- @Category:用于指定測試方法所屬的測試類別,可以用于分組執行測試。
- @FixMethodOrder:用于指定測試方法的執行順序,可以是按字母順序或者隨機順序執行。
- @Test(expected = XxxException.class):用于標注測試方法,表示該方法應該拋出指定的異常。
- @Test(timeout = xxx):用于標注測試方法,表示該方法在指定時間內完成執行,否則認為測試失敗。
会理县|
罗山县|
夏津县|
丘北县|
八宿县|
简阳市|
苍山县|
玉田县|
合山市|
成武县|
稷山县|
上思县|
平泉县|
潜江市|
延川县|
渑池县|
开江县|
瓦房店市|
平远县|
台中市|
上杭县|
惠来县|
元朗区|
吴江市|
庐江县|
岱山县|
虹口区|
乌审旗|
泽普县|
南丹县|
老河口市|
青州市|
寿宁县|
灌云县|
开原市|
伊宁市|
吉隆县|
即墨市|
牟定县|
北票市|
茌平县|